Understanding Patio Door Restoration


Patio door repair refers to the procedure of fixing, refinishing, or rejuvenating existing patio doors instead of changing them entirely. This approach is not only cost-efficient but also environmentally friendly, as it prolongs the lifespan of the door and reduces waste.

Indications Your Patio Doors Need Restoration


Knowing when to restore your patio doors is necessary. Here are some typical signs:

  1. Visible Damage: Cracks, warps, or considerable scratches can detract from the door's look and functionality.
  2. Difficulty Opening or Closing: If the door sticks or does not lock safely, it may need repair work.
  3. Drafts: Feeling a draft when the doors are closed is a clear sign that the seals might be broken.
  4. Stained or Faded Finish: Aesthetic wear can show that it's time for a refinishing.
  5. Condensation Between Glass Panes: This indicates a failure in double-glazing, making it less energy efficient.

Repair Process of Patio Doors


Bring back patio doors can be a complex process that can include different actions, from small repair work to considerable refinishing. Below is a basic summary of the remediation process:

Step-by-Step Guide

Action

Description

1. Assessment

Take a look at the door for signs of damage, wear, or breakdown. Determine whether it requires a simple repair or a complete remediation.

2. Cleaning

Remove dirt, grease, and gunk. A comprehensive cleansing helps in identifying the degree of the damage.

3. Fixing Hardware

Replace or repair the door's hardware like hinges, locks, or handles if essential.

4. Dealing With Structural Issues

If the door is deformed or misaligned, it might need modifications or replacement of certain panels.

5. Sealing

Examine and replace weather stripping or seals to ensure energy performance.

6. Refinishing

Sand down the surface area for wood doors, or repaint metal or vinyl doors to restore their appearance.

7. Last Touches

Reattach hardware and guarantee smooth functionality.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)


1. How long does the patio door remediation process take?

The duration of the restoration procedure can differ based upon the extent of repairs required but typically takes anywhere from a couple of hours to a number of days.

2. Can I restore my patio door myself?

Yes, many aspects of remediation can be done as a DIY project, specifically if you have fundamental handyman skills. However, for substantial repair work or concerns with structural stability, it's advised to seek advice from a professional.

3. What should I do if my patio door is made of vinyl?

Vinyl doors can be cleaned and painted sometimes. If you discover fractures or substantial damage, consider seeking advice from an expert, as repair work might require specific materials.

5. Is it worth restoring old patio doors?

Bring back old patio doors is typically worth it if they are structurally sound and made from quality products. Restoration can extend their life-span and conserve you money compared to replacement.
